Overview
The Visual Road Summary Report displays:
Road images across a 24-hour time period
Images organized hour-by-hour
A snapshot of conditions using:
The first image captured during each hour
The last image captured during each hour
This provides a clear visual timeline showing how conditions change throughout the day.

How the Report Works
For each selected road and time range:
The system gathers all images captured by cameras.
Images are grouped by hour.
The report displays:
The first image taken during that hour
The last image taken during that hour
This creates a quick visual comparison showing whether conditions improved, worsened, or remained stable during that period.
Filters Available
1. Date Range
Select a specific day or period to review road conditions.
Examples:
Single day
Multiple days
Custom time range
2. Roads
You can filter by:
All roads
Specific road locations
This allows focused analysis for particular routes or service areas.
